First Utilisation Sample Clauses

First Utilisation. The Loan shall be available on Closing in accordance with the Transaction Agreement. Upon Closing, the Borrower acknowledges that it is indebted to the Lender in the amount of the Commitment without any preceding drawdown notice being required i.e. so that the Facility shall be deemed fully drawn as from Closing.

First Utilisation. On the first Utilisation Date, the Agent may pay all or part of any Loan directly to the Existing Agent to the extent necessary that all outstanding amounts under the Existing Facility will be repaid in full on that date. This overrides any instruction to the contrary given in a Utilisation Request.

  • Stabilisation In connection with the distribution of any Notes, any Dealer designated as a Stabilisation Manager in the applicable Final Terms may over-allot or effect transactions which support the market price of the Notes at a level higher than that which might otherwise prevail, but in doing so such Dealer shall act as principal and not as agent of the Issuer. Any stabilisation will be conducted in accordance with all applicable regulations. Any loss resulting from over-allotment and stabilisation shall be borne, and any net profit arising therefrom shall be retained, as against the Issuer, by any Stabilisation Manager for its own account.

  • Drawdown Subject to the terms and conditions of this Agreement, each Advance shall be made to the Borrowers following receipt by the Agent from the Borrowers of a Drawdown Notice not later than 10:00 a.m. on the third Banking Day before the date, which shall be a Banking Day falling within the Drawdown Period for such Advance, on which the Borrowers propose such Advance is made. A Drawdown Notice shall be effective on actual receipt by the Agent and, once given, shall, subject as provided in clause 3.6.1, be irrevocable.
